Output f516890c169c754563b8b4385f6201b9299971e9ee6d35f782271bb814b76d5a:0

value
22539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f40fda19b08320ac899484e4cc5d79a2bb1e5c9 OP_EQUAL
address
3DHsbYRCj9ehumjJVL1muJ5YHaLPTDuHJx
transaction
f516890c169c754563b8b4385f6201b9299971e9ee6d35f782271bb814b76d5a
spent
true